Drivers

Video4Linux 安裝

  • August 21, 2018

我在 BeagleBoard-xM 上執行 Angstrom 發行版(僅限控制台)。圖像是在 Narcissus 上建構的,添加了引導載入程序文件 (x-load/u-boot/scripts)。

我想連接 USB 網路攝像頭 (Logitech Pro 9000)。問題是核心無法辨識設備(/dev/video0 未列出)。我有一些疑問:

  1. Video4Linux 是我正在尋找的驅動程序嗎?
  2. 在安裝之前,我是否應該在 Narcissus 上包含一個工具鏈來建構 Video4Linux?(任何安裝指南將不勝感激)。
  3. 有什麼辦法可以重建 Angstrom 映像,包括適當的驅動程序?

任何幫助將非常感激。

您的相機在此列表中,因此您應該能夠使其與正確配置的核心一起使用。

Video4Linux 是我正在尋找的驅動程序嗎?

V4L(實際上是 V4L2,因為 V4L1 已過時)是一個子系統,其中包括各種影片設備的驅動程序。我相信 USB 影片現在已經標準化,因此實際上只有一個驅動程序涵蓋了大多數網路攝像頭,即 UVC(= USB 影片類)驅動程序。

…為了建構 Video4Linux…

它是核心的一部分,儘管看起來您應該能夠通過建構適當的模組來添加支持——無論如何,建構模組需要建構核心的原始碼樹。在3.11源碼中,USB影片驅動在Device Drivers -> Multimedia Support -> Media USB Adapters -> USB Video Class。 如果您選擇這些,則包括 V4L2。

這應該讓設備節點出現。

引用自:https://unix.stackexchange.com/questions/109662